|
Cash, Cash Equivalents and Marketable Securities - Summary of Company Cash, Cash Equivalents and Short-term Investments (Detail) - USD ($)
$ in Thousands
|
Sep. 30, 2025
|
Dec. 31, 2024
|
Sep. 30, 2024
|Cash and Cash Equivalents [Line Items]
|Cash, cash equivalents and investments, Amortized cost
|$ 851,857
|$ 1,488,146
|Cash, cash equivalents and investments, Gross unrealized gains
|189
|294
|Cash, cash equivalents and investments, Gross unrealized losses
|(13)
|(485)
|Cash and cash equivalents, Fair value
|613,077
|1,103,010
|$ 197,855
|Cash, cash equivalents and investments, Fair value
|852,033
|1,487,955
|Cash and Money Market Funds [Member]
|Cash and Cash Equivalents [Line Items]
|Cash, cash equivalents and investments, Amortized cost
|613,077
|1,103,010
|Cash and cash equivalents, Gross unrealized gains
|0
|0
|Cash and cash equivalents, Gross unrealized losses
|0
|0
|Cash and cash equivalents, Fair value
|613,077
|1,103,010
|Commercial Paper [Member]
|Cash and Cash Equivalents [Line Items]
|Cash, cash equivalents and investments, Amortized cost
|3,574
|Available for sale debt securities, Gross unrealized gains
|0
|Available for sale debt securities, Gross unrealized losses
|0
|Available for sale debt securities, Fair value
|3,574
|Government and Government Agency Bonds [Member]
|Cash and Cash Equivalents [Line Items]
|Cash, cash equivalents and investments, Amortized cost
|182,584
|280,001
|Available for sale debt securities, Gross unrealized gains
|122
|227
|Available for sale debt securities, Gross unrealized losses
|(12)
|(329)
|Available for sale debt securities, Fair value
|182,694
|279,899
|Corporate Bond [Member]
|Cash and Cash Equivalents [Line Items]
|Cash, cash equivalents and investments, Amortized cost
|44,251
|93,816
|Available for sale debt securities, Gross unrealized gains
|67
|67
|Available for sale debt securities, Gross unrealized losses
|(1)
|(156)
|Available for sale debt securities, Fair value
|44,317
|93,727
|Certificates of Deposit [Member]
|Cash and Cash Equivalents [Line Items]
|Cash, cash equivalents and investments, Amortized cost
|8,371
|11,319
|Available for sale debt securities, Gross unrealized gains
|0
|0
|Available for sale debt securities, Gross unrealized losses
|0
|0
|Available for sale debt securities, Fair value
|8,371
|11,319
|Cash and Cash Equivalents [Member]
|Cash and Cash Equivalents [Line Items]
|Cash and cash equivalents, Amortized cost
|613,077
|1,103,010
|Cash and cash equivalents, Gross unrealized gains
|0
|0
|Cash and cash equivalents, Gross unrealized losses
|0
|0
|Cash and cash equivalents, Fair value
|613,077
|1,103,010
|Short-term Investments [Member]
|Cash and Cash Equivalents [Line Items]
|Available for sale debt securities, Amortized cost
|237,741
|251,598
|Cash and cash equivalents, Gross unrealized gains
|188
|Available for sale debt securities, Gross unrealized gains
|286
|Available for sale debt securities, Gross unrealized losses
|(13)
|(102)
|Available for sale debt securities current, Fair value
|237,916
|251,782
|Non-current investments [Member]
|Cash and Cash Equivalents [Line Items]
|Other Non-Current Assets Amortized Cost
|1,039
|133,538
|Available for sale debt securities, Gross unrealized gains
|1
|8
|Available for sale debt securities, Gross unrealized losses
|0
|(383)
|Available for sale debt securities, Fair value
|$ 1,040
|$ 133,163
|X
- Definition
+ References
Cash and cash equivalents amortized cost basis.
+ Details
No definition available.
|X
- Definition
+ References
Cash and cash equivalents gross unrealized gain before tax.
+ Details
No definition available.
|X
- Definition
+ References
Cash and cash equivalents gross unrealized loss before tax.
+ Details
No definition available.
|X
- Definition
+ References
Cash cash equivalents and investments.
+ Details
No definition available.
|X
- Definition
+ References
Cash cash equivalents and investments amortized cost basis.
+ Details
No definition available.
|X
- Definition
+ References
Cash cash equivalents and investments gross unrealized gain before tax.
+ Details
No definition available.
|X
- Definition
+ References
Cash cash equivalents and investments gross unrealized loss before tax.
+ Details
No definition available.
|X
- Definition
+ References
Other Non-Current Assets Amortized Cost
+ Details
No definition available.
|X
- Definition
+ References
Amount, before tax, of unrealized gain in accumulated other comprehensive income (AOCI) on investment in debt security measured at fair value with change in fair value recognized in other comprehensive income (available-for-sale).
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ount, before tax, of unrealized loss in accumulated other comprehensive income (AOCI) on investment in debt security measured at fair value with change in fair value recognized in other comprehensive income (available-for-sale).
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amortized cost of investment in debt security measured at fair value with change in fair value recognized in other comprehensive income (available-for-sale).
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ount of investment in debt security measured at fair value with change in fair value recognized in other comprehensive income (available-for-sale).
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
Amount of investment in debt security measured at fair value with change in fair value recognized in other comprehensive income (available-for-sale), classified as current.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ount of cash and cash equivalent. Cash includes, but is not limited to, currency on hand, demand deposit with financial institution, and account with general characteristic of demand deposit. Cash equivalent includes, but is not limited to, short-term, highly liquid investment that is both readily convertible to known amount of cash and so near maturity that it presents insignificant risk of change in value because of change in interest rate.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details